NIE Networks offer a competitive salary and benefits package from day one, an opportunity to learn alongside experienced people, an opportunity to earn as you learn via day release with our partnership technical college, and an opportunity to gain a foundation degree in Electrial and Electronic Engineering.
The NIE Networks HLA programme will run for 3 years, however there may be a requirement for an optional year for additional support and mentoring into the 4th year but this will be determined as the HLA progresses.  It is designed to ensure you gain real life, on the job experience and develop new skills and knowledge that will provide you with a platform from which you can build a meaningful career within NIE Networks.
Day release to NRC Further Education College in Ballymena is required to complete the foundation degree. The other four days will be via on-job training programme delivered within NIE Networks.

Essential Criteria

It is essential that the successful candidate meets the following requirements

Applicants MUST be able to demonstrate in their application:

  • They are of the age 18 by the start date in September 2023.
  • Have GCSE (or equivalent) Maths and English at Grade C or above.
  • Have, or expect to achieve 3 A-Levels, at C grade or above including Maths or Physics or;
  • BTEC Level 3 Extended Diploma in Engineering (MMP*) or;
  • BTEC Level 3 Diploma in Engineering (MM*) *M – Merit; P – Pass
  • Be a new employee to NIE Networks or be able to demonstrate a significant change of role within the company.
  • Hold a full current driving licence or will hold a driving licence by the start date in September 2023.
